I always have considered the Nikko Sterling scopes to be junk.................having said that, I left one on a new Howa that I bought, just to see how it shot, and the scope functioned perfectly. I didn't leave it on the rifle, but I would not have been afraid to used the scope on a limited basis.
I'm hesitant to post this but here goes.....

I've got a 3-10 A.O. with a plex style reticle that was on a Howa 1500 package deal from about 10 years back. The optics are darn good, the w/e adjustments are solid, big sweet spot for parallax correction and it always tracks and returns to zero. It's been on top of lots of rifles, been on loaner guns and generally beaten and treated like a red headed step child for a long time.

It's never so much as hiccuped once during all this.

I've learned not to judge optics solely by the name prefix price. An anomoly? Maybe. Maybe not. Not an endorsement by any means but just sayin'.....
